What will the weather be like during my trip to Bakauheni?
Weather is only one factor, but it can really affect your travel plans, especially if you are planning a longer stay in Bakauheni. The hottest months are usually October and September, with an average temperature of 28°C, while the coldest months are August and July, with an average of 27°C. The rainiest months in Bakauheni are January, December, February and March, with each month seeing an average of 292 mm of rainfall.
